The bound mu+ mu- system
Abstract
We consider the hyperfine structure, the atomic spectrum and the decay channels of the bound mu+ mu- system (dimuonium). The annihilation lifetimes of low-lying atomic states of the system lie in the nanosecond range range. The decay rates could be measured by detection of the decay products (high energy photons or electron-positron pairs). The hyperfine structure splitting of the dimuonic system and its decay rate are influenced by electronic vacuum polarization effects in the far time-like asymptotic region. This constitutes a previously unexplored kinematic regime. We evaluate next-to-leading order radiative corrections to the decay rate of low-lying atomic states. We also obtain order alpha^5 corrections to the hyperfine splitting of the 1S and 2S levels.Keywords
